Strand count..higher=better, thickness=thinner=better resulting in higher strand count. Extremely fine tightly wound wires would yield best results. Wiring suchas welding cable would of course yield the worst result.

All in all considered any wire would actually 'work'. Just a matter of how easily the current flow. The harder it is for the current to flow the less benfit you receive from your amp(s).
